2. Ingredients for this Flavorful Orzo Dinner

  • 1 ½ cups orzo pasta
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up spinach, chopped
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cups chicken broth or vegetable broth
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ional: cooked chicken, shrimp, or tofu for added protein

3. Step-by-Step Instructions for Making this Easy orzo dinner

Step 1: Prepare your ingredients

Gather all your ingredients and chop the garlic, cherry tomatoes, and spinach. If adding proteins like chicken or shrimp, cook them separately and set aside.

Step 2: Toast the orzo pasta

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the orzo and stir constantly for about 2-3 minutes until lightly toasted and golden brown. This step enhances the flavor of your pasta.

Step 3: Add garlic and tomatoes

Stir in the minced gar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ant. Then, add the cherry tomatoes and cook for another 2 minutes until they begin to soften.

Step 4: Cook the orzo in broth

Pour in the chicken or vegetable broth.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ce heat to low and cover. Let it simmer for about 10 minutes or until the orzo has absorbed most of the broth and is tender.

Step 5: Finish with greens and cheese

Stir in the chopped spinach and Parmesan cheese. Continue cooking until the spinach wilts and the cheese melts into the orzo, creating a creamy, flavorful dish.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

4. Storage Tips for Leftover Orzo

Store any remaining orzo dinner in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, add a splash of broth or water and rewarm on the stovetop or in the microwave until hot. This ensures your leftovers stay fresh and tasty for future meals.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 1/2 cups orzo pasta
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cups vegetable broth
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h basil for garnish

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add chopped onion and cook until translucent, about 3-4 minutes.
  3. Stir in minced garlic and cook for another 30 seconds.
  4. Add orzo pasta and toast, stirring frequently, until lightly browned, about 2 minutes.
  5. Pour in vegetable broth, season with salt and pepper, and bring to a boil.
  6. Reduce heat, cover, and simmer until orzo is tender and liquid is absorbed, about 10 minutes.
  7. Stir in cherry tomatoes and chopped spinach, cooking until spinach is wilted, about 2 minutes.
  8. Remove from heat and stir in grated Parmesan cheese.
  9. Garnish with fresh basil and serve immediately.

Notes

  • You can substitute with chicken broth for a richer flavor.
  • For added protein, include cooked shrimp or chicken.
  • Feel free to add red pepper flakes for a spicy kick.
